Growth Factors of quantum sensors Market

The global quantum sensors market was valued at USD 435 million in 2025 and is projected to grow to USD 502.3 million in 2026, reaching USD 1,543.60 million by 2034, exhibiting a strong CAGR of 15.70% during the forecast period. The rapid growth is driven by advancements in quantum computing, increasing demand for ultra-precise measurement technologies, and expanding applications across healthcare, automotive, defense, and industrial automation sectors. In 2025, North America dominated the market with a 32.40% share, reflecting its strong R&D ecosystem and defense investments.

Market Overview

Quantum sensors operate using the principles of quantum mechanics, enabling extremely precise detection of physical quantities such as magnetic fields, gravity, temperature, and acceleration. Their unmatched sensitivity makes them ideal for high-performance applications including medical diagnostics, navigation systems, environmental monitoring, aerospace, and military operations.

The COVID-19 pandemic had a moderate impact on the market. While supply chain disruptions delayed certain projects, the healthcare sector witnessed increased investment in advanced diagnostic tools, accelerating research and commercialization of quantum sensor technologies.

Impact of Generative AI on Quantum Sensing

The integration of Generative AI is significantly transforming the quantum sensors market. AI-driven algorithms help simulate and optimize sensor designs, enhancing efficiency and performance. Quantum sensors generate vast datasets, and AI enables real-time analysis, improving accuracy in applications such as medical imaging and predictive maintenance.

In June 2024, SandboxAQ introduced AQNav, a real-time navigation system integrating AI and quantum sensing technology to address GPS denial and spoofing challenges. Such innovations highlight the growing convergence of AI and quantum technologies in defense and navigation systems.

Key Market Trends

Rising Adoption in Healthcare

Healthcare is witnessing rapid integration of quantum sensors. These sensors enhance MRI and PET imaging resolution, enabling early detection of tumors and neurological disorders. Additionally, non-invasive diagnostic tools based on quantum sensing can detect cellular-level biological changes.

In April 2024, Q.ANT developed a quantum magnetic field sensor capable of interfacing with prosthetics and exoskeletons using neural signals, marking a breakthrough in medical technology.

Defense and Secure Communication Expansion

Quantum accelerometers and gyroscopes provide accurate inertial navigation in GPS-denied environments, critical for submarines, aircraft, and autonomous vehicles. Their ability to detect stealth threats through magnetic and gravitational disturbances significantly enhances defense capabilities.

Market Drivers

The growing need for precise positioning, secure communication, and advanced surveillance systems is fueling market expansion. Governments are heavily investing in quantum sensing to strengthen national security. For example, in December 2023, Rydberg Technologies demonstrated ultra-sensitive RF quantum sensing to the U.S. Army for long-range communications.

Market Challenges

Despite strong growth prospects, high development costs and complex scalability remain major challenges. Quantum sensors require significant investments in advanced materials and skilled personnel. Additionally, competition from cost-effective classical sensor technologies may limit adoption in price-sensitive industries.

Market Segmentation Analysis

By Type

  • Atomic Clocks hold the largest share, accounting for 35.36% in 2026, due to their critical role in GPS, telecommunications, and defense.
  • Magnetic Sensors are projected to grow at the highest CAGR through 2034, driven by rising demand in MRI systems, automation, and defense detection technologies.

By Industry

  • The Automotive segment leads with 26.90% market share in 2026, supported by demand for advanced sensing in ADAS and autonomous vehicles.
  • The Military & Defense segment is expected to grow at the highest CAGR due to increasing investments in secure navigation and surveillance systems.

Regional Insights

In 2025, North America recorded a market size of USD 141.1 million, rising to USD 157.6 million in 2026, maintaining leadership through strong defense and aerospace funding. The U.S. remains the key contributor.

Asia Pacific is projected to register the highest CAGR through 2034, driven by rapid industrialization and government-backed quantum initiatives in China, Japan, South Korea, and India. Singapore's USD 222 million National Quantum Strategy further strengthens regional growth.

Europe is also emerging strongly due to government support and research funding. The UK and Germany continue investing heavily in quantum technologies.
